Neighborhood Overview
The Louisville Classical Academy is situated in the heart of the Highlands, a neighborhood celebrated for its historic charm and active community atmosphere. Access to the venue is primarily via major local arterials like Bardstown Road, which connects the school to the wider Louisville metropolitan area. Visitors arriving by air will typically land at Louisville Muhammad Ali International Airport (SDF), which is located approximately 7 to 9 miles away, usually requiring a 15 to 20-minute drive depending on traffic conditions. Parking in the immediate vicinity is primarily street-based, so arriving early is highly recommended to secure a spot without excessive walking. The area is dense with residential homes and local businesses, creating a pedestrian-friendly environment that rewards those who plan ahead.
Navigating the area via rideshare is straightforward, as the Highlands is a popular corridor for local transport services. If you are driving, be mindful of local school zone speed limits and the high volume of foot traffic during peak morning and afternoon hours. During major events, street parking can reach capacity quickly, so consider utilizing public lots or planning for a short walk from nearby side streets. The neighborhood layout is relatively grid-like, making it easy to orient yourself once you have arrived at the venue location. For those arriving from out of town, the proximity to major highways like I-64 and I-264 makes this a very accessible location for a short-term visit.

Cave Hill Cemetery
1.8 miThis stunning, expansive Victorian-era cemetery is a must-see for its incredible landscaping, mature trees, and historical significance. It serves as an arboretum and a peaceful retreat from the city hustle, featuring gravesites of famous figures like Colonel Sanders and Muhammad Ali. Visitors can walk or drive the winding paths to appreciate the sheer scale and beauty of the grounds. It is a quiet, reflective destination that offers a unique perspective on Louisville history and is only a short drive from the school.
Cherokee Park
1.5 miDesigned by the legendary Frederick Law Olmsted, this park is the crown jewel of Louisville's park system and a favorite among locals. It features miles of winding trails, scenic vistas, and large open fields that are perfect for a family picnic or a brisk walk. The park is accessible via the Scenic Loop, which offers great views of the rolling hills and dense forests. Whether you are looking for an active morning or a relaxing afternoon, this park provides the ultimate outdoor escape for visitors.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winters in Louisville are cool to cold, with temperatures frequently hovering in the 30s and 40s. Visitors should pack warm layers, including a heavy coat, gloves, and a scarf for outdoor transitions. Indoor events are common during this time, so you will appreciate the comfort of the heated school facilities.
Spring & early summer
This is the most pleasant time to visit, with temperatures ranging from the 50s to the 70s. It is the perfect season for walking between the school and local dining spots. Pack light jackets and comfortable walking shoes to take full advantage of the beautiful neighborhood scenery and greenery.
Mid-summer
Summers are hot and humid, with highs often reaching the 90s. We recommend staying hydrated and opting for light, breathable clothing if you plan to be outdoors for extended periods. Most events will be held in climate-controlled spaces, providing a necessary escape from the mid-day heat.
Fall season
Fall provides a wonderful transition with cool, crisp air and vibrant foliage. Temperatures are generally mild, making it an excellent time for walking tours or exploring nearby parks. A medium-weight jacket or sweater is typically sufficient for most of your time spent outdoors during this season.
Rain & snow
Rain can occur at any time of year, so bringing a compact umbrella is always a smart travel decision. Snowfall is generally light and infrequent, though it can occasionally impact travel on local roads. Be prepared for potentially slick conditions and slower traffic if you are visiting in winter.
